The Royal Society features 12 flexible refurbished rooms with capacities ranging from 10-300 people which include a self-contained training facility, complete with its own breakout rooms. The venue contains state of the art audio visual facilities in many of its rooms with on-site technicians for full support. All rooms have natural daylight, air conditioning and WiFi and many rooms have stunning views of St James’s Park and The Mall. Harbour and Jones provide an outstanding in-house catering and service to include meeting catering, diners, lunches and reception.

For over 300 years the Royal Society has been at the heart of scientific discovery, and indeed every event we host must have a scientific purpose or element.
